a naturally occurring sedimentary rock is composed of high levels of calcium pyroxene the stone is crushedThe beneficiation study of limestone was carried out for low-grade limestone from a small Mine dolomite decomposes at around 750 °C into MgO and a relatively low crystalline CaO (Eq. 2). This CaO derived from dolomite exhibits higher reactivity as compared to limestone derived CaO because of relatively low crystallinity . The presence of reactive CaO favors the crystal growth of hematite
